in the era of AI-generated playlists, the joy of discovery while browsing through physical media is increasingly rare. that is to say, I pulled Forest Walking from the library stacks without thinking much of it, only to find that I hit the library jackpot (in the sense that unearthing a Jesus-shaped Cheeto could be considered a jackpot). Forest Walking is an intro on how to decipher the North American wilderness but reads like a “Joe Pera Talks With You” episode. do not pick this book if you’d rather get straight to the forest facts because you’ll be frustrated with the authors’ tangents. on the other hand, do pick this book if you find meaning and joy in your journeys toward facts
